    Abstract: A scope system includes a processor and a scope device. The scope device includes a handle configured to remain outside of the body and an elongated shaft extending from the handle to a distal tip and including a working channel extending therethrough. The working channel is open at the distal tip of the shaft. The shaft is inserted through a bodily lumen to a target surgical site. The shaft includes at least one sensor transmitting to the processor sensor data relating to the target surgical site.

    Abstract: Technologies are provided for class of trade recommendations for healthcare sites. In some embodiments, a computing system can access data indicative of operating conditions of a healthcare site over a historical time period, and can access second data indicative of fee schedules corresponding to respective classes of trade. The computing system can determine, based on the data and the second data, a performance metric for the healthcare site according to a first class of trade (COT) of the respective classes of trade, and can determine, based on the first data and the second data, the performance metric for the healthcare site according to a second COT of the respective classes of trade. The computing system can generate, based on the performance metric and the second performance metric, a recommendation to configure the healthcare site according to one of the first COT or the second COT, and can supply the recommendation.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for treating a patient may include accessing an anatomical structure with a single use visualization device, using the imaging capabilities of the single use visualization device within the anatomical structure, and in some cases, advancing the single use visualization device beyond the anatomical structure to and toward another anatomical structure within the patient. Disposable elements may be used with or added to the single use visualization device to accomplish tasks normally performed with reusable devices.

    Abstract: A system and method for using multi-axis deposition tool heads on a machine such as a three dimensional fabrication device like a 3D Printer, for novel automation and additive manufacturing techniques which offer increased output product quality and fabrication speed by introducing a novel cartridge and deposition systems and techniques. The system allows a plurality of materials, some reacted or mixed by the device, to be extruded through a deposition head, which may adaptively (and automatically) change shape and lumen size to accommodate different path widths and shapes. The cartridge system may employ pellets which may be comprised of a plurality of materials and/or colors.

    Abstract: Systems, methods, and apparatus for recording time delayed broadband content are provided. Desired content to be recorded may be identified by a programming processing component configured to receive broadband content output by a service provider. A channel associated with the desired content and an amount of delay associated with the channel may be determined. Based at least in part upon the determined amount of delay, the recording of the desired content may be scheduled by the programming processing component.

    Abstract: A system and method is described for Automated Visual Pipetting on a machine such as a three dimensional fabrication device like a 3D Printer or other computer numerical control (CNC) machine tools, for improved speed, accuracy and reliability in pipetting procedures. A camera is mounted on a pipette or another type of tool that may be a deposition or non-deposition tool (e.g., milling). A camera feed and recognition software can enable users to replace existing micro-pipetting techniques with a computerized process that may be controlled with a few simple mouse clicks, while the user can directly visualize a live experimental setup. The embodiment also allows for integration with common molecular biology procedure “kits,” and enables the process to be automated and visualized without requiring constant interaction by the user.

    Abstract: A locker is provided. The locker comprises a base defining a storage space, a door coupled to the base and rotatable relative to the base between an open position and a closed position, and a latch bar moveable relative to the door between an extended and a retracted position. The latch bar defines at least one guide slot configured to receive a projection for guiding the movement of the latch bar between the extended position and the retracted position. The at least one guide slot is at least partially non-linear. The latch bar is moved to the extended position to secure the door in the closed position.

    Abstract: A cleaning and sterilizing device to clean and sterilize a work surface may include a top member and a bottom member to cooperate with the top member to provide a container for a sterilizing light device to provide sterilizing light for the work surface. The top member may include includes a first enclosure and the bottom member includes a second enclosure to cooperate with the first enclosure to substantially cover a light bulb to generate a sterilizing light for the work surface and a cleaning apparatus may be detachably connected to the bottom member to simultaneously clean the work surface as the sterilizing light is sterilizing the work surface. The sterilizing light may be an ultraviolet light, and the cleaning apparatus may include a sponge detachably connected to the bottom member. The sponge may be connected to the bottom member with a Velcro hooks and loops, and the sponge may be connected to the bottom surface of the bottom member.
